Message ID | 4a4f4d491f89bdd580fdd7a901a3300cb5e9789e.1525178588.git.baruch@tkos.co.il |
---|---|
State | Accepted, archived |
Delegated to: | stephen hemminger |
Headers | show |
Series | [iproute2,1/2] README: update libdb build dependency information | expand |
diff --git a/misc/Makefile b/misc/Makefile index 34ef6b21b4ed..b2dd6b26e2dc 100644 --- a/misc/Makefile +++ b/misc/Makefile @@ -25,7 +25,7 @@ rtacct: rtacct.c $(QUIET_CC)$(CC) $(CFLAGS) $(LDFLAGS) -o rtacct rtacct.c $(LDLIBS) -lm arpd: arpd.c - $(QUIET_CC)$(CC) $(CFLAGS) -I$(DBM_INCLUDE) $(LDFLAGS) -o arpd arpd.c $(LDLIBS) -ldb -lpthread + $(QUIET_CC)$(CC) $(CFLAGS) -I$(DBM_INCLUDE) $(LDFLAGS) -o arpd arpd.c $(LDLIBS) -ldb ssfilter.c: ssfilter.y $(QUIET_YACC)bison ssfilter.y -o ssfilter.c
Explicit link with pthread is not needed when linking dynamically. Even static link with recent libdb does not pull in the code that uses pthread. Finally, the configure check introduced in commit a25df4887d7 (configure: Check for Berkeley DB for arpd compilation) does not add -lpthread to its link command. This change allows arpd build with toolchains that do not provide threads support. Signed-off-by: Baruch Siach <baruch@tkos.co.il> --- misc/Makefile |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)